ADATA XPG Gammix S70 2TB M.2 NVMe SSD Review – TweakTown
ADATA’s XPG Gammix S70 is the first NVMe SSD we’ve tested to feature an InnoGrit controller, and it has impressive performance.

Introduction & Drive Details
ADATA has a new flagship Gen4 x4 SSD that can deliver 7,500 MB/s sequential reads and 6,800 MB/s sequential writes, according to our testing. Those numbers make ADATA’s XPG Gammix S70 2TB the consumer SSD with the highest throughput we’ve tested to date. Making this kind of throughput possible is a new controller brand we’ve not seen before in the wild.
